Requirements

  • A graduate of an accredited program in Occupational Therapy and are a member in good standing of the College of Occupational Therapists of Ontario
  • Recent experience in managing patients in acute/rehab or community-based rehabilitation programs is preferred
  • Reliable, flexible, creative, self-directed professional, able to work effectively and collaboratively with rehab assistants as well as with a high-performance interdisciplinary rehabilitation team
  • Sound knowledge of community resources is an asset
  • Effective interpersonal, organizational and communication skills
  • A positive work and attendance record is essential
  • Ability to adapt to new computer applications
  • This role follows a hybrid work approach where you are able to work remotely and with the clients in their acute/rehab or community-based rehabilitation setting
